Frequently Asked Questions

How do I start an integration between Needle and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ation)?

To start, connect both your Needle and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ation) accounts to viaSocket. Once connected, you can set up a workflow where an event in Needle triggers actions in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ation) (or vice versa).

Can we customize how data from Needle is recorded in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ation)?

Absolutely. You can customize how Needle data is recorded in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ation). This includes choosing which data fields go into which fields of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ation), setting up custom formats, and filtering out unwanted information.

How often does the data sync between Needle and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ation)?

The data sync between Needle and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ation) typically happens in real-time through instant triggers. And a maximum of 15 minutes in case of a scheduled trigger.

Can I filter or transform data before sending it from Needle to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ation)?

Yes, viaSocket allows you to add custom logic or use built-in filters to modify data according to your needs.

Is it possible to add conditions to the integration between Needle and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ation)?

Yes, you can set conditional logic to control the flow of data between Needle and Service Objects (DOTS Address Validation). For instance, you can specify that data should only be sent if certain conditions are met, or you can create if/else statements to manage different outcomes.

About Needle

Needle is an advanced AI-driven platform designed to enhance business operations through intelligent automation and data-driven insights. It leverages cutting-edge artificial intelligence technologies to streamline processes, improve decision-making, and drive efficiency across various business functions.
